COVID-19: Epidemiological Update as of September 30, 2021
Key Points
In Week 38, all indicators continued to improve across all regions, except in French Guiana, where the situation remains very
concerning.
Mainland France:
Decrease in epidemiological indicators across all regions
Overseas territories:
French Guiana: high and rising incidence rate accompanied by significant strain on hospitals
Martinique and Guadeloupe: incidence and hospitalization rates are decreasing
Variants
99% of cases identified as the Delta variant through sequencing during investigations on August 31 and September 7, 2021
Contact tracing
Increase in the proportion of cases previously identified as contacts
Prevention
As of September 27, 2021, according to data from Vaccin Covid, 74.9% of the population has received at least one dose of the COVID-19 vaccine and 72.2% is fully vaccinated
Importance of combined measures: vaccination without relaxing adherence to contact tracing and preventive measures in a context of declining adherence to preventive measures
